Good work! Here's a full dump of the categories and spell IDs I'm using for RaidComp. I'm yet to update it for 3.1 but to my knowledge not a lot is going to change.

Mana Regen (Blessing)
Blessing of Wisdom (ID 48936) can be improved by ID 20245.

Healing Received (%)
Improved Devotion Aura (ID 20140).
Tree of Life (ID 33891).

Haste (%)
Improved Moonkin Form (ID 48396).
Swift Retribution (ID 53648).

Damage (%)
Ferocious Inspiration (ID 34460).
Sanctified Retribution (ID 31869).

Damage Reduction (%)
Blessing of Sanctuary (ID 20911).
Grace (ID 47517).

Spirit
Divine Spirit (ID 48073).
Fel Intelligence (ID 57567).

Intellect
Arcane Intellect (ID 42995).
Fel Intelligence (ID 57567).

Health
Blood Pact (ID 47982) can be improved by ID 18696.
Commanding Shout (ID 47440) can be improved by ID 12861.

Stamina
Power Word: Fortitude (ID 48161) can be improved by ID 14767.

Stat Multiplier
Blessing of Kings (ID 20217) can be improved by ID 59298.

Stat Add
Mark of the Wild (ID 48469) can be improved by ID 17051.

Spell Power
Demonic Pact (ID 47240).
Flametongue Totem (ID 58656).
Improved Divine Spirit (ID 33182).
Totem of Wrath (ID 57722).

Armor (%)
Ancestral Healing (ID 16240).
Inspiration (ID 15363).

Agility and Strength
Horn of Winter (ID 57623).
Strength of Earth Totem (ID 58643) can be improved by ID 52456.

Mana Regen (Pet)
Improved Water Elemental (ID 44561).

Bloodlust / Heroism
Bloodlust / Heroism (ID 2825).

Melee Haste
Improved Icy Talons (ID 55610).
Windfury Totem (ID 8512) can be improved by ID 29193.

Melee Critical Strike Chance
Leader of the Pack (ID 17007).
Rampage (ID 29801).

Attack Power
Battle Shout (ID 47436) can be improved by ID 12861.
Blessing of Might (ID 48932) can be improved by ID 20045.
Furious Howl (ID 24604).

Attack Power (%)
Abomination's Might (ID 53138).
Trueshot Aura (ID 19506).
Unleashed Rage (ID 30811).

Replenishment
Hunting Party (ID 53294).
Judgements of the Wise (ID 31878).
Vampiric Touch (ID 48160).

Spell Haste
Wrath of Air Totem (ID 3738).

Spell Critical Strike Chance
Elemental Oath (ID 51470).
Moonkin Aura (ID 24907).

Mana Restore
Judgement of Wisdom (ID 53408).

Cast Speed Slow
Curse of Tongues (ID 11719).
Lava Breath (ID 58611).
Mind-numbing Poison (ID 5761).
Slow (ID 31589).

Attack Power
Curse of Weakness (ID 50511) can be improved by ID 18180.
Demoralizing Roar (ID 48560) can be improved by ID 16862.
Demoralizing Shout (ID 47437) can be improved by ID 12879.

Armor (Minor)
Curse of Recklessness (ID 57595).
Faerie Fire (ID 48476).
Sting (ID 56631).

Physical Vulnerability
Blood Frenzy (ID 29859).
Blood Poisoning (ID 58413).

Health Restore
Judgement of Light (ID 20271).

Bleed Damage
Mangle (ID 48564).
Trauma (ID 46855).

Spell Critical Strike Chance
Improved Scorch (ID 12873).
Winter's Chill (ID 28593).

Spell Damage Taken
Curse of the Elements (ID 47865) can be improved by ID 32484.
Earth and Moon (ID 48511).
Ebon Plaguebringer (ID 51161).

Spell Hit Chance Taken
Improved Faerie Fire (ID 33602).
Misery (ID 33193).

Critical Strike Chance Taken
Heart of the Crusader (ID 20337).
Master Poisoner (ID 58410).
Totem of Wrath (ID 30706).

Melee Attack Speed Slow
Icy Touch (ID 49909) can be improved by ID 51456.
Infected Wounds (ID 48485) can be improved by ID 48485.
Judgements of the Just (ID 53696).
Thunder Clap (ID 47502) can be improved by ID 12666.

Melee Hit Chance Reduction
Insect Swarm (ID 48468).
Scorpid Sting (ID 3043).

Healing
Aimed Shot (ID 49050).
Furious Attacks (ID 46911).
Mortal Strike (ID 47486).
Wound Poison VII (ID 57978).

Armor (Major)
Acid Spit (ID 55754).
Expose Armor (ID 48669).
Sunder Armor (ID 47467).

Old 03/13/09, 4:05 PM   #22
nightcrowler
Don Flamenco
 
nightcrowler's Avatar
 
Night Elf Druid
 
Runetotem (EU)
I didn't do an extended simulation so those are only preliminary infos:

2T7: 6670 +/-2
2T7+4T7: 6708 +/-2

2T8 (assuming proc rate = ooc proc rate): 6801 +/-2
2T8+4T8: 6909+/-2
4T8 (w/o 2T8 bonus): 6581 +/-2

2T7+2T8: 6976 +/-2

No set bonuses: 6515 +/-2
All tested with my usual sim stats (around best in slot and all buffs). Cycle is 3SR/5RIP/(5FB) as usual, 1SR/5RIP/(5FB) with 4T8.

Obviously I have changed only set bonus for different simulations. I'm using rip, SR and shred glyphs with a manglebot.

Old 03/13/09, 5:21 PM   #23
Allev
King Hippo
 
Allev's Avatar
 
Tauren Druid
 
Mal'Ganis
So the difference overall looks to be 67 DPS before difference in gear, and a similarly itemized ilvl226 piece should have about half that damage difference. So it looks like it'll be a wash, more or less, trading two pieces of T7 for two pieces of T8.

Then again, T7 isn't exactly the pinnacle of itemization.

Old 03/15/09, 6:00 PM   #27
Fasc
Von Kaiser
 
Night Elf Druid
 
Ysondre
Savage Defense does NOT proc off of Lacerate or other bleed crits (if you happen to go from Cat to Bear for whatever reason)

Only on the application of Lacerate and our other direct attacks. Primal Gore for Bear would be just a threat bump but is a point well worth it I think given other choices that really don't add a ton to the overall threat of a Bear.

With the advent of Dual-spec, there is really no reason whatsoever to not have a fully dedicated Bear spec and a fully dedicated Fill-In-the-Blank spec. For me it will be a Bear and Cat build and the Cat build will have Improved Leader of the Pack so that I can solo without pulling my hair out.

Dual-spec pretty much eliminates the need to worry about having utility outside of a particular role and even if we get several "OT an add til dead then DPS" scenarios, those either won't be heavily reliant upon a tank to do high end DPS to be successful, or won't be heavily dependent upon a DPSer being maxed tanking spec to be successful. Bear and Cat raiding specs should pretty much be maxed out at this point.
